What was the problem with the old regiment? In French Revolution

History
1 answer:
Goryan [66]2 years ago
4 0

Answer:

The old regime was the social and political system of France in which people were separated into three social classes also known as the estates. ... The 1st estate owned 10% of the land in France and contributed 2% of their income towards the government. 2nd Estate

What was the effect of Germany’s decision to continue to practice unrestricted submarine welfare?
damaskus [11]
US embargo on trade--Germany used unrestricted submarine warfare in World War I as a means to cut off trade to and from Great Britain during the war. 

Because so much of the US's trade was with Great Britain and they had claimed neutrality, the US was not happy to have their trade interrupted by Germany. The continued unrestricted submarine warfare led to the US stopping trade with Germany. This gave Germany more reason to be hostile toward the US and when they decided to continue despite embargoes and warnings, they sought the alliance of Mexico in what Germany thought would be eventual war with the US. <span />

What led to the transformation of the Roman Republic into the Roman Empire ruled by one man?
Gnesinka [82]

Answer:

Economic inequality, military upheaval, civil war, and the rise of Caesar

Explanation:

What led to the transformation of the Roman Republic into the Roman Empire ruled by one man are Economic inequality, military upheaval, civil war, and the rise of Caesar.

Even though the Roman republic existed for many centuries anxiety and unrest within the government start to test it apart, Also civil war commenced between diverse groups with different loyalties.

The role Caesar played in weaking of the republic and the birth of the empire was that he helped resuscitate order, then seized power. His occupation of Rome and his rule as a dictator successfully ended the republic.
